Explain why it was important to have an amendment process added to the Constitution.

History
1 answer:
Lena [83]4 years ago
5 0

Answer:

an amendment is a change to the constitution. the first ten amendments to the constitution became known as the bill of rights. these first amendments were designed to protect individual rights and liberties, like the right to free speech and the right to trial by jury

How did technology (especially the car) affect life in the U.S?
Bumek [7]

Answer: Technology affects the way cars are built, operate, are maintained and repaired. Each year new methods are used to make cars safer, easier to fix and make them more efficient. These are some of the most important technologies that have changed the modern car industry.The car had a significant effect on the culture of the United States. As other vehicles had been, cars were incorporated into artworks including music, books and movies. Between 1905 and 1908, more than 120 songs were written in which the automobile was the subject.

President Adams sought a peaceful solution to the undeclared war with France in order to a. ensure his chances of reelection in
Vanyuwa [196]

Answer:

d. prevent the outbreak of a full-scale war.

Explanation:

President John Adams signed the Jay treaty between his country,the United States and Great Britain in 1794. After the treaty signing,the French started seizure of American ships who had trade ties with Britain.

President John Adams saw a potential war looming but opted a peaceful solution to the problem to prevent an outbreak of a full scale war.
